What Exactly Are Mint Holiday Season Digital Papers?
Mint Holiday Season Digital Papers is a cohesive, professionally crafted set of 16 high-resolution (300 DPI), seamless digital paper backgroundsâeach infused with refined holiday motifs such as ornamental balls, delicate holly sprigs, minimalist snowflakes, textured ribbons, and subtle metallic accents. Unlike generic clipart or low-fidelity PNG overlays, these papers are built with real-world production in mind: theyâre tileable, color-balanced for both screen and print, and optimized for layering in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ator, Canva, Affinity Designer, and Procreate.
Crucially, âMintâ signals more than aesthetic freshnessâit reflects intentional design discipline: clean vector-compatible raster textures, consistent light direction, harmonized saturation levels, and a restrained palette that bridges traditional warmth and modern minimalism. Youâll find no clashing gradients or pixelated edges. What you will find is versatility: each background functions equally well as a full-page backdrop for a holiday e-card, a subtle texture overlay on a product mockup, a layered base for hand-lettered invitations, or a tactile foundation for scrapbook-style digital storytelling.

Practical Integration Across Professional Contexts
Letâs move beyond theory. Hereâs how Mint Holiday Season Digital Papers translates into measurable efficiency and impactâacross roles:
- Freelance Designers & Agencies: Use Paper #7 (a muted sage-and-cream ball motif) as the base for a luxury skincare brandâs holiday gift guideâthen duplicate the layer, reduce opacity to 15%, and apply a subtle Gaussian blur to create an elegant depth effect behind product photography.
- Small-Business Marketers: Layer Paper #12 (a fine silver-dusted snowflake repeat) over a transparent PNG of your logo in Canva, then export as a branded Zoom virtual backgroundâready for holiday team meetings or client calls in under 90 seconds.
- Scrapbook Artists & Educators: Import Paper #3 (a warm cinnamon-and-ivory ribbon pattern) into Procreate, use it as a clipping mask for handwritten journal prompts, and export as a printable PDF workbookâideal for holiday-themed creative workshops or client deliverables.
- Entrepreneurs Launching Holiday Products: Apply Paper #9 (a minimalist matte-gold ball grid) as a background in your Shopify product page hero sectionâthen overlay your product image with a subtle drop shadow matching the paperâs lighting angle. The result? Instant cohesion, zero custom illustration needed.
